Roasting Warehouse is located on the corner of Leveson & Raglan Street in North Melbourne. As the name suggests they are known for their coffee roasting & brewing and as a huge coffee fan I was excited to check it out. It’s a big warehouse space complete with an impressive roaster & huge bags of coffee. Their coffee is also available to purchase & with a huge range its the perfect place for a coffee connoisseur.

We started with lattes with some of their house blends. Excellent coffee complete with cute coffee art.

The breakfast falafel bowl was absolutely delicious. Falafels can be a bit hit & miss but these were spot on. A big bowl of goodness filled with fried cauliflower, babaganoush, heirloom tomatoes, falafels, smoked cauliflower yoghurt & a poached egg. Right up there with one of the best falafel bowls I’ve tried.

We also tried the salmon roulade from the specials menu which was presented beautifully & very tasty. My friend also enjoyed the hot toddy & I loved the freshness & flavour combination of the detox juice, apple, orange, coconut water & cranberry.

We finished with the oat, sunflower & poppyseed porridge. Served with rhubarb & pear compote, rhubarb gel, toasted coconut & pistachio, it had all the winter flavours without being too sweet. Another amazing brunch dish.

Roasting Warehouse also have a great range of take away options, cakes & raw treats as well as bags of coffee & all coffee accessories. A must visit if you’re a big coffee fan or just cool spaces & good food. Looking forward to the opening of another Roasting Warehouse in Airport West soon, handy for those out west. We took forever to reach Roasting Warehouse, which btw, is a bit further away from Queen Victoria Market, thanks to late running trams and the Church service that took a bit more longer than usual. As the name suggests, Roasting Warehouse is a huge coffee blending and roasting warehouse which also runs a flourishing cafe at the side.

Their extensive menu has dishes from all around the globe and their daily specials are equally interesting in a positive way.

But, after having ordered and tried their Sunday special South Indian Curry served with Jeera Rice and Roti, Chatpate Aloo (Spiced Potatoes wrapped inside a roti served with Figs and Mustard based chutney ) which we ordered with extra fried chicken and Bacon and Beef Burger we can safely pronounced that it was one among the best lunches we have had in Melbourne. The Hot Chocolate with Orange infuse was very good, but, just a bit too sweet for us.

The flavours, the texture, the portions, hospitality, pricing...Everything was just perfect. Plenty to choose from for Vegans and Vegetarians as well patrons who are on a Glutenfree diet.

Roasting Warehouse is a specialty coffee establishment that began as the area's first coffee roaster offering a café dining experience. Their diverse menu and signature drinks are a must-try. The steak, 200g of wagyu rump, and eggs were cooked to perfection. The potato pavé was an excellent complement. The breakfast sandwich was light and delicious, with a generous serving of fries. The Italian meatball sub was smothered in an 8-hour tomato sugo and Parmigiano Reggiano – absolutely divine. For drinks, I low-key wanted to try them all! I ended up going for the Tiramisu Mont Blanc – essentially tiramisu in drink form – yum! The matcha with strawberry and blueberry was also delicious. The place gets super busy, and I can see why. Plenty of people were dining in or purchasing their range of coffee beans. Once I get a coffee machine, I’ll definitely be buying beans from here – the coffee is incredibly fragrant and delicious. Roasting warehouse kindly invited me out to try out their menu.
